That doesn't sound unfair. I had a car shipped from California door to door to my home in Maryland and it cost about $800 (took far longer than contracted for with lots of excuses) and a car from Indiana shipped here in an enclosed trailer for about a grand (first class treatment all the way).

What you've been quoted sounds in the ballpark. Just make sure they have complete insurance that covers the entire value of the car with no deductible on your part. There's a lot of less than honest vehicle transporters out there. Most of the companies that do so are little more than a coordinator that subcontracts the actual transport to smaller independent haulers. Make sure they're bonded and insured and stay on ther a$$es by phone until the car is delivered. You're paying good money and expect professional treatment.

$665.00 ? Great price. I paid $700 for shipping from Kansas City to Orlando, FL. Then I had to go get it, as this was their drop off point. That was another 127 miles from the coast on the east side.
I also waited 2 weeks to get it on the shipper. It was the best deal I found, and on an open car carrier. Arrived fine, and they followed up.
Enclosed door to door, all in the $1500+ range.

Just another thought - have you had anyone inspect the car? There are a lot of C3VR members in the Philly area and I'm sure any one of them would be willing to go over and look the car over for you or know someone who could do a full inspection on it. Because I was buying 'sight unseen' I made passing an inspection a condition of the purchase and it was money well spent.

I used intercity lines http://www.intercitylines.com/ when I bought my 78 Corvette Pace Car. The cost was $800 to pick up the car in Ill. (at the sellers house). to my door in E.H.T N.J. They are great. They take care of the car like it's their own. They do a lot of the transport for the Barrett Jackson auction. The classic car is transported in a 65 foot long enclosed carrier. I think the drivers said they cost around $450,000. You can read the testimonial page on that site I posted.
